Welcome to Handshake, Berkeley Career Engagement’s powerful recruiting platform for UC Berkeley students and alumni. Handshake uses cutting edge technology to help you more easily connect with employers and source jobs, internships, event information, and On-Campus Interviewing (OCI) opportunities.
Employers can use Handshake as a recruitment tool, to identify qualified candidates for open positions and manage on-campus recruitment activities.

New Students
IMPORTANT: Your Handshake account will be automatically created for you. DO NOT try to manually create your own account. Accounts should be activated no later than June 1 for all new Fall admits and January 1 for new Spring admits.

Eligible Alumni
Alumni up to 5 years post graduation are eligible to use Handshake. For more information on our eligibility guidelines, and how to log in, please visit our Alumni Eligibility page.
